trait ArgonautCatss extends ACursorCatss with CodecJsonCatss with ContextCatss with ContextElementCatss with CursorCatss with CursorHistoryCatss with CursorOpCatss with CursorOpElementCatss with DecodeJsonCatss with DecodeResultCatss with EncodeJsonCatss with HCursorCatss with JsonCatss with JsonIdentityCatss with JsonObjectCatss with PrettyParamsCatss with StringWrapCatss
Ordering
- Alphabetic
- By Inheritance
Inherited
- ArgonautCatss
- StringWrapCatss
- PrettyParamsCatss
- JsonObjectCatss
- JsonIdentityCatss
- JsonCatss
- HCursorCatss
- EncodeJsonCatss
- DecodeResultCatss
- DecodeJsonCatss
- CursorOpElementCatss
- CursorOpCatss
- CursorHistoryCatss
- CursorCatss
- ContextElementCatss
- ContextCatss
- CodecJsonCatss
- ACursorCatss
- AnyRef
- Any
- Hide All
- Show All
Visibility
- Public
- Protected
Type Members
- type DecodeEither[A] = Either[(String, CursorHistory), A]
- Definition Classes
- DecodeResultCatss
Value Members
- final def !=(arg0: Any): Boolean
- Definition Classes
- AnyRef → Any
- final def ##: Int
- Definition Classes
- AnyRef → Any
- final def ==(arg0: Any): Boolean
- Definition Classes
- AnyRef → Any
- implicit val ContextElementInstances: Eq[ContextElement] with Show[ContextElement]
- Definition Classes
- ContextElementCatss
- implicit val ContextInstances: Eq[Context] with Show[Context]
- Definition Classes
- ContextCatss
- implicit val CursorHistoryInstances: Show[CursorHistory] with Eq[CursorHistory] with Monoid[CursorHistory]
- Definition Classes
- CursorHistoryCatss
- implicit val CursorInstances: Eq[Cursor] with Show[Cursor]
- Definition Classes
- CursorCatss
- implicit val CursorOpElementInstances: Show[CursorOpElement] with Eq[CursorOpElement]
- Definition Classes
- CursorOpElementCatss
- implicit val CursorOpInstances: Show[CursorOp] with Eq[CursorOp]
- Definition Classes
- CursorOpCatss
- implicit def DecodeResultEq[A](implicit EA: Eq[A]): Eq[DecodeResult[A]]
- Definition Classes
- DecodeResultCatss
- implicit def DecodeResultMonad: Monad[DecodeResult]
- Definition Classes
- DecodeResultCatss
- implicit def DecodeResultShow[A](implicit SE: Show[DecodeEither[A]]): Show[DecodeResult[A]]
- Definition Classes
- DecodeResultCatss
- implicit val EncodeJsonContra: Contravariant[EncodeJson]
- Definition Classes
- EncodeJsonCatss
- implicit val EncodeJsonNumberInstance: Contravariant[EncodeJsonNumber]
- Definition Classes
- EncodeJsonCatss
- implicit val EncodePossibleJsonNumberInstance: Contravariant[EncodePossibleJsonNumber]
- Definition Classes
- EncodeJsonCatss
- implicit val JsonInstances: Eq[Json] with Show[Json]
- Definition Classes
- JsonCatss
- implicit val JsonObjectEq: Eq[JsonObject]
- Definition Classes
- JsonObjectCatss
- implicit val JsonObjectShow: Show[JsonObject]
- Definition Classes
- JsonObjectCatss
- implicit def NonEmptyListDecodeJson[A](implicit arg0: DecodeJson[A], DL: DecodeJson[List[A]]): DecodeJson[NonEmptyList[A]]
- Definition Classes
- DecodeJsonCatss
- implicit def NonEmptyListEncodeJson[A](implicit arg0: EncodeJson[A]): EncodeJson[NonEmptyList[A]]
- Definition Classes
- EncodeJsonCatss
- implicit val PrettyParamsEq: Eq[PrettyParams]
- Definition Classes
- PrettyParamsCatss
- implicit def ValidatedDecodeJson[A, B](implicit DA: DecodeJson[A], DB: DecodeJson[B]): DecodeJson[Validated[A, B]]
- Definition Classes
- DecodeJsonCatss
- implicit def ValidatedEncodeJson[E, A](implicit EA: EncodeJson[E], EB: EncodeJson[A]): EncodeJson[Validated[E, A]]
- Definition Classes
- EncodeJsonCatss
- final def asInstanceOf[T0]: T0
- Definition Classes
- Any
- def clone(): AnyRef
- Attributes
- protected[lang]
- Definition Classes
- AnyRef
- Annotations
- @throws(classOf[java.lang.CloneNotSupportedException]) @native()
- final def eq(arg0: AnyRef): Boolean
- Definition Classes
- AnyRef
- def equals(arg0: AnyRef): Boolean
- Definition Classes
- AnyRef → Any
- def finalize(): Unit
- Attributes
- protected[lang]
- Definition Classes
- AnyRef
- Annotations
- @throws(classOf[java.lang.Throwable])
- def fromFoldable[F[_], A](implicit A: EncodeJson[A], F: Foldable[F]): EncodeJson[F[A]]
- Definition Classes
- EncodeJsonCatss
- final def getClass(): Class[_ <: AnyRef]
- Definition Classes
- AnyRef → Any
- Annotations
- @native()
- def hashCode(): Int
- Definition Classes
- AnyRef → Any
- Annotations
- @native()
- final def isInstanceOf[T0]: Boolean
- Definition Classes
- Any
- final def ne(arg0: AnyRef): Boolean
- Definition Classes
- AnyRef
- final def notify(): Unit
- Definition Classes
- AnyRef
- Annotations
- @native()
- final def notifyAll(): Unit
- Definition Classes
- AnyRef
- Annotations
- @native()
- final def synchronized[T0](arg0: => T0): T0
- Definition Classes
- AnyRef
- def toString(): String
- Definition Classes
- AnyRef → Any
- def traverse[F[_]](o: JsonObject, f: (Json) => F[Json])(implicit FF: Applicative[F]): F[JsonObject]
- Definition Classes
- JsonObjectCatss
- final def wait(): Unit
- Definition Classes
- AnyRef
- Annotations
- @throws(classOf[java.lang.InterruptedException])
- final def wait(arg0: Long, arg1: Int): Unit
- Definition Classes
- AnyRef
- Annotations
- @throws(classOf[java.lang.InterruptedException])
- final def wait(arg0: Long): Unit
- Definition Classes
- AnyRef
- Annotations
- @throws(classOf[java.lang.InterruptedException]) @native()